How often should you replace the brake pads and rotors?
- Brake pads: replacement intervals vary with driving habits, but many drivers see pad wear between 30,000 and 70,000 miles; we perform inspections to recommend the right timing for your 2026 Toyota Camry.
- Rotors: rotors typically last longer than pads but should be inspected at every service; rotors may need resurfacing or replacement when warped, scored, or below thickness specs.
- Inspection schedule: include a brake inspection with every oil change or at least once a yearāour service advisors will track wear patterns and recommend preventive action.

2026 Toyota Camry Brake Pads and Rotors
When addressing braking performance on a 2026 Toyota Camry, replacing both brake pads and rotors together is often the best approach. New pads on worn rotors can lead to uneven contact, noise, and reduced stopping power; pairing new pads with rotors or resurfacing rotors when appropriate restores proper pad seating and extends component life. At Toyota of Greenville we inspect pad material thickness, rotor wear, and caliper function to recommend the most cost-effective and lasting repair. Our technicians use OEM rotors and pads that match Toyota specificationsāthis minimizes noise and vibration and provides predictable pedal feel.
